Polymarket's five-minute binary contracts on Bitcoin price movement have proven to be not just a betting tool, but an effective mechanism for capital redistribution. A new study by analysts from Stanford and Singapore Management University has uncovered a troubling pattern: these contracts systematically funneled funds from retail traders to a narrow group of manipulators, while simultaneously distorting the spot price of the leading cryptocurrency.
The product, which did not exist before February 12, 2026, traded over $4 billion in just a few months, tripling the platform's daily trading volume. The mechanics are simple: the contract pays $1 if Bitcoin closes a five-minute window above the opening level, and $0 otherwise. The key flaw, according to the authors of the study "Settlement Manipulation in Prediction Markets," lay in the settlement mechanism via the Chainlink oracle, which averaged the price across major spot exchanges.
How the Scheme Worked
A trader holding a contract could buy or sell real Bitcoin in the final seconds of the window, shifting the reference price past the required threshold. The protection of mixing exchanges in the oracle proved illusory. The largest platform, Binance, deviated from the oracle's average by only 2.5 basis points and moved almost in sync with it. Pressure was applied precisely through Binance: in 85% of cases, the exchange ended up on the same side of the threshold as the settlement result. To win, it was enough to push the price on Binance by a few basis points past the threshold — and the outcome was decided.
A characteristic pullback confirms the manipulation: within ten seconds after settlement, the price retraced roughly a quarter of the movement in near-equilibrium cycles. Interventions mainly occurred during quiet hours — 56% at night and 44% on weekends.
Numbers and Consequences
In near-equilibrium cycles, a push against the favorite changed the winner in 65% of cases, compared to 41% in normal trading. Even when one side had a 90–100% chance before closing, a push reversed the outcome in 34% of cases. Only 821 traders fit the manipulator profile — roughly one in three hundred among the 243,000 participants. In cycles with pushes, they earned $8.2 million, while in others they broke even. Meanwhile, 93% of all losses fell on retail traders.
The authors dismissed the notion of harmless hedging: when hedging, a binary contract carries almost no risk when one side is close to winning — yet such cycles were precisely the ones where a push reversed the outcome. Moreover, trades were executed in a single burst in the last fifty seconds, not accumulated gradually.
According to the researchers, the solution lies in the contract duration. No manipulation was found on fifteen-minute contracts: a longer window allowed more regular trades to pass through, diluting a single push. Pulling off the manipulation became much more difficult.
My expert opinion: Polymarket, positioning itself as a decentralized and transparent prediction market, has in reality become an ideal environment for "skimming" retail players. The problem is not the blockchain itself — every transaction is visible — but the contract architecture, where a short window and weak oracle protection make manipulation trivial. If Nasdaq and Cboe, which have filed applications with the SEC for binary contracts on stock indices, do not learn this lesson, the same problem will migrate to much larger markets. Polymarket should either lengthen the window or revise the settlement mechanism; otherwise, trust in the platform will be completely undermined.
